I stayed at Big Vermillion lodge for 10 years to fish lost lake (that was the week of fathers day right after musky season opened). I have not been on the lake for about 6 years. We used to bass fish till sunset after dinner and catch several skies on the lake while bass fishing. I was amazed at the amount of large skies we saw. In the mines I saw what looked like a 55 incher and on the flats I saw what looked like a 60 inch female with a 50 inch male next to it. they were doing the mating dance and not interested in anything we threw at them, but it was a sight to see!!!! it was the biggest fish I have ever seen in the water!! I have also seen a number of other middle to upper forties fish. There also seemed to be a large amount of fish.

The water is super clear! you could at times see 20 ft down into the water. Pretty to fish! Awesome shorelines! make sure you have a map or you will be buying yourself a new boat because of the reefs!

No walleyes. SM Bass are OK but not as big as the ones in Lac Seul. You cannot use live bait. Pike are there but have been reduced in numbers from years ago. Trout are the big draw locally, eaters, not trophies. Not an action lake for muskies. Lot of deep water and rocks with very limited weeds.
